Bibonase FX Tablet
Marketer
Bibo Pharma
Salt Composition
Montelukast (10mg) + Fexofenadine (120mg)
Overview Bibonase FX Tablet
Allergy relief is provided by the combined ingredients in Bibonase FX Tablets, which effectively manage symptoms like nasal congestion, runny nose, sneezing, watery eyes, and sinus pressure. Dosage and duration for Bibonase FX Tablets should follow your doctor's instructions, varying based on individual response and condition severity. Consistent use, as prescribed, is crucial; premature discontinuation may lead to symptom recurrence and condition worsening. Inform your physician of all other medications you are using, as interactions are possible. Common side effects, such as nausea, diarrhea, vomiting, rash, flu-like symptoms, and headache, are generally transient. Report any concerning side effects immediately to your doctor. Drowsiness and dizziness are potential side effects; avoid driving or mentally demanding tasks until the medication's impact is known. Alcohol consumption should be avoided due to increased drowsiness risk. Self-medication and recommending this medication to others are strongly discouraged. Adequate hydration is advisable during treatment. Prior to commencing treatment, disclose any liver or kidney conditions, pregnancy, pregnancy planning, or breastfeeding to your doctor.

Common Side effects of Bibonase FX Tablet:
- Nausea
- Diarrhea
- Vomiting
- Flu-like symptoms
- Headache
- Drowsiness
- Dizziness
- Upper respiratory tract infection
- Increased transaminase level in blood
- Fever
- Skin rash
How to use Bibonase FX Tablet:
Follow your doctor's instructions precisely regarding dosage and treatment length for this medication. Ingest the tablet whole; avoid chewing, crushing, or fracturing it. Bibonase FX Tablets can be consumed with or without food, although consistent timing is recommended.
How Bibonase FX Tablet works:
Montelukast, a leukotriene receptor inhibitor, counteracts the effects of leukotrienes, inflammatory chemical messengers. This action diminishes airway and nasal swelling, alleviating related symptoms. Fexofenadine, an antihistamine, similarly neutralizes histamine, another chemical messenger, thereby reducing allergic responses such as rhinorrhea, lacrimation, and sneezing.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holCAUTION
Exercise caution when using Bibonase FX Tablet with alcohol. Seek medical advice before combining them.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Using Bibonase FX Tablet during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scarce, animal studies indicate pot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against potential dangers pr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ice.
Breast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Lactation and Bibonase FX Tablet use appear compatible. Available human data indicate minimal risk to the infant.
DrivingUNSAFE
Taking Bibonase FX Tablets may cause drowsiness, blurred vision, or dizziness. Refrain from driving if you experience these side effects.
KidneyCAUTION
Patients with kidney disease should use Bibonase FX Tablets c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Consult a physician before use. In those with end-stage renal failure, excessive drowsiness may occur.
LiverS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
The use of Bibonase FX Tablet in patients with liver disease is likely safe. Current evidence indicates dose modification may not be necessary, however, physician consultation is recommended.
What if you forget to take Bibonase FX Tablet :
Should you forget a Bibonase FX Tablet dose, administer it at your earliest convenience. However,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
